项目摘要
Alpine glaciers represent a valuable freshwater resource that require further study. Over the next six years my research group proposes to: i) use high-resolution satellite imagery, airborne laser altimetry, and aerial photography to produce regional area and volume loss estimates for western Canada on a number of spatial and temporal scales; and ii) refine understanding of the behavior of glaciers at high latitude over century-to-millennial timescales using numerical dating techniques. Our proposed work includes collaboration with established national and international scientists. The results of our proposed research will be useful for provincial and national stakeholders, and the international scientific community.
